What to Consider When Choosing a Baby Cot


Selecting the right baby cot can be overwhelming with the range of options offered. Here are several essential factors to consider:

  1. Safety Standards: Ensure that the cot satisfies current security standards, consisting of spacing in between slats, no sharp edges, and a durable construction.

  2. Size: Measure the available space in your nursery. Ensure the cot fits well without risking availability for moms and dads, and think about the cot's height to avoid back stress.

  3. Material: Common products consist of wood, metal, and composite. Wood cots provide resilience and a traditional appearance, while metal cots are typically lighter and simpler to move.

  4. Budget plan: Prices can differ considerably based upon design and brand. Identify your budget plan in advance, but keep in mind that purchasing a quality cot is important for security and durability.

  5. Convertibility: Some cots transform into toddler beds or daybeds, which can conserve money in the long run. Think about whether you desire the cot to adapt to your growing child.

  6. Reduce of Use: Look for functions such as adjustable mattress heights, wheels for mobility, and easy-to-remove bed linen for convenience.

  7. Style and Aesthetics: While security and functionality are paramount, the cot ought to likewise fit within your nursery's design theme.

Frequently Asked Questions About Baby Cots


1. When should I transition my baby from a bassinet to a cot?

Babies typically grow out of a bassinet by 6 months of age or when they can stay up or press themselves up. It's time to transition them to a cot for more space and safety.

2. Are all baby cots adjustable in height?

3. What is the best mattress for a baby cot?

A company, flat, and breathable bed mattress created specifically for babies is ideal. Make sure it fits comfortably without spaces between the mattress and the cot sides.

4. How can I make my baby cot much safer?

To improve security, guarantee there are no loose parts, use a firm bed mattress, keep the cot uncluttered (no pillows or blankets), and follow the suggested standards for establishing and utilizing the cot.

5. Is it needed to buy a brand-new cot for my 2nd kid?

While it's not always required, safety requirements can change. If you are using a cot from a previous kid, completely inspect it for security before usage.
